The Länttä deposit was discovered by Suomen Mineraali Oy in the early 1960s. Paraisten Kalkkivuori Oy explored the deposit and carried out diamond drilling in 1963–1967. Pilot testing, metallurgic studies, and tests to manufacture lithium salts were carried out in 1978 and 1980. Partek Oy (previously Paraisten Kalkkivuori) gave up its mining rights in 1982.
Keliber has continued the exploration of the Länttä deposit with diamond drilling programs in 2004–2005 and 2011–2013. Bulk sampling has also been carried out in Länttä for beneficiation tests and metallurgic tests. The latest bulk sampling was conducted in the summer of 2013. About 300 tonnes of ore were mined from two different sections of the main vein.
The pegmatite in Länttä is a typical example of uniform albite-spodumene pegmatite. The deposit consists of two main veins. The maximum thickness of the veins is about ten metres. Small, thinner veins parallel to the main vein occur in the vicinity of the main veins.
Both intermediary-mafic metavolcanites and metamorphic sedimentary rock (metagreywacke, mica schist) occur as host rock in the area. The pegmatite veins run from northeast to southwest and are almost vertical, sloping by 70 degrees towards the southeast. (Source: https://www.keliber.fi/en/geology/deposits/lantta/)
Steeply SE-dipping, NE-SW-aligned sheeted, wavy dykes (c. 1–10 m x 450 m). Locally boudinaged
Concordant layering, metamorphic foliations in wall rock
Partly zoned pegmatites, xenoliths
1.3 Mt @ 1.04 % Li2O, 65 ppm Ta
